About The Lobby Lounge
Fluffy scones, fresh savories and fine pastries. Thatβs the experience you can expect at our Afternoon Tea β an important signature of The Langham brand worldwide and a beloved tradition at our Pasadena hotel for many decades. Gather your loved ones for an afternoon filled with luxurious treats β tea sandwiches, scones with Devonshire cream and jam, fruit tarts, French macarons, mini cakes, cookies and more. It's the perfect accompaniment to fairytale views of the Horseshoe Garden and San Marino.

Alyssa Landau 4 weeks ago
Fab service from Jenny. I love coming here as a special treat. The hotel is so gorgeous, with a beautiful, fragrant garden in the middle. The Lobby, where the tea is served, is exactly the sort of ambiance of a classic tea room if expect. The food is decent, with the inventive pastries as the highlight. The service this time around was great. I opted for vegetarian options, which was accidentally forgotten by the kitchen. The server brought back extra sandwiches for the minor inconvenience. You get two pots of tea to share with the table. We even got to take some to go, which I haven't experienced at any other tea services below. These small extra touches are much appreciated. Definitely plan to come back again, especially given the rotating menu.

Jennifer Abrego a year ago
Did the tea lounge and one person in our group had a dairy and shellfish allergy. They had the option of giving her a vegan menu which was surprisingly tasty!! The server Magarita, was the best! She chatted with us about the hotel and history. She advised us on visiting the gardens before we left. The amount of food was plenty. There are many reviews here stating the for the amount of money spent that there should be more, I couldn't disagree more. I don't know what they are talking about!!! I couldn't finish the desserts!!! The amount of food was plentiful, the tea was delicious, and whatever you can't eat they pack it in a pink box. I didn't care for the smoked salmon, but deserts, sandwiches and scones were delicious! Definitely coming back with the girls! The server is able to validate the parking, parking after validation is $15.
